80'S 2 PLY COTTON
Two-ply means that two yarns are twisted together to make a single thread that is then woven into the fabric.  80's 2 ply cotton indicates the size of the thread in the fabric, and therefore how many threads per square inch. Higher numbers mean the threads are finer which results in a softer, smoother and comfortable fabric.
